Abstract:
Working paper presenting a framework for data collecting and data analysis of the social roles of women relevant to the understanding of a range of demographic aspects and employment issues - considers conceptual and methodological difficulties, social anthropological approaches to role characteristics, social status and value systems, and delineates seven behavioural roles including homemaker, parent, woman worker, kinship, community, etc.
